Objective

The student learns basic skills and understanding of mathematics that are needed to understand phenomena of physics and chemistry and technical applications.

Content

1. Understanding of equations and functions is deepened and utilized in various applications
2. Concept of derivative is introduced and used in engineering applications
3. Basic ideas of analytic geometry

Materials

The learning material can be found on Moodle.

Teaching methods

The course is implemented using the individual learning method and the Flipped Classroom. In the online classes, teaching sessions are held on the course topics. Theory material is also available in educational videos, moodle pages and in the textbook. The student is also expected to delve deeper into the materials independently. The main focus of the course is on doing exercises. Exercises are done both independently and in guided calculation workshops held on campus.

Student workload

A good completion of the course is estimated to take about 135 hours (5 credits = 135 hours of student work). Theory and calculation workshops total 64 h. Independent work 71 h.

Content scheduling

Online lessons on Mondays 2 hours/week, calculation workshops Wed or Thu 2 hours/week, see timetable. A more detailed breakdown of the content can be found in Moodle.

Assessment methods and criteria

Continuous assessment. The evaluation is based on the points obtained from the digital Moodle practice tasks. The student must also return the notes from the intermediate stages of the solutions with approval.

By returning the tasks of the online implementation, the student assures that his demonstration of competence is based on independent doing and ethical action. Violation can lead to a temporary dismissal from the university of applied sciences for up to one year. University of Applied Sciences Act 932/2014, § 38. To ensure independent competence in the online implementation, the teacher may, at his discretion, require the competence to be demonstrated under controlled conditions or with an oral exam. The teacher informs about the method of demonstrating competence at the latest at the beginning of the Study.
